Breaking Free from Financial Fear: Building Confidence in Uncertain Times

1. Introduction

In times of economic uncertainty, many people experience financial fear and anxiety. However, by understanding the root causes of these fears and implementing effective strategies, it’s possible to break free from financial fear and build confidence in managing your finances.

2. Understanding Financial Fear

Financial fear often stems from uncertainty about the future, worries about not having enough money to meet obligations, or concerns about unexpected expenses. These fears can lead to stress, anxiety, and avoidance of financial responsibilities, ultimately hindering financial well-being.

3. Strategies for Building Financial Confidence

– Confronting Your Fears

The first step in overcoming financial fear is to confront it head-on. Identify your specific fears and acknowledge them without judgment. By facing your fears, you can begin to take control of your financial situation.

– Educating Yourself

Knowledge is a powerful tool in combating financial fear. Take the time to educate yourself about personal finance topics such as budgeting, investing, and debt management. The more you know, the more confident you’ll feel in making informed financial decisions.

– Creating a Financial Plan

Developing a comprehensive financial plan can provide a sense of direction and security. Set clear financial goals, create a budget to track your spending, and establish a plan for paying off debt and saving for the future.

– Building Emergency Savings

Having a financial safety net in place can help alleviate fears of unexpected expenses or income loss. Aim to build an emergency savings fund that covers three to six months’ worth of living expenses. Start small and gradually increase your savings over time.

– Seeking Professional Help

If financial fear is significantly impacting your life, don’t hesitate to seek professional help. Financial advisors, counselors, or therapists can offer guidance, support, and practical strategies for managing your fears and improving your financial situation.

4. Embracing Mindfulness and Gratitude

Practicing mindfulness and gratitude can help shift your focus away from financial worries and towards the present moment. Take time each day to practice gratitude by acknowledging the things you’re thankful for, no matter how small. Engage in mindfulness techniques such as meditation or deep breathing to calm your mind and reduce stress.

5. Conclusion

Breaking free from financial fear requires courage, commitment, and a willingness to confront your fears. By implementing strategies such as confronting your fears, educating yourself, creating a financial plan, building emergency savings, seeking professional help, and practicing mindfulness and gratitude, you can build confidence in managing your finances and navigate uncertain times with resilience and strength. Remember, you have the power to overcome financial fear and create a brighter financial future for yourself.
